Southeast suburban office/flex projects trade for $78.5 million

by Jill Jamieson-Nichols


Hines REIT has sold nearly half a million square feet of office/flex space in the southeast suburban submarket for $78.5 million.

A partnership consisting of an international investment adviser and Houston-based Griffin Partners Inc. purchased Arapahoe Business Park, which contains seven single-story buildings totaling 309,450 sf, and 345 Inverness Drive South, which comprises three single-story buildings with 175,287 sf.

Those involved wouldn’t comment on the transaction, although Hines did provide information on the assets. Newmark Grubb Knight Frank Capital Markets Executive Managing Directors Dave Lee, Jason Addlesperger and Dave Tilton represented the seller.

Arapahoe Business Park is a Class A office/flex complex on 25 acres fronting East Arapahoe Road at the entrance to Centennial Airport Center. Developed between 1998 and 2001, the buildings at 12250-12650 E. Arapahoe Road range from 43,050 to 48,677 sf and house tenants including American Honda Motor Co., ViaWest, Santander Consumer USA Inc., Vistar and others.

"Brokers who work this area tell me the Arapahoe Road corridor has the lowest vacancy rate since the inception of the Arapahoe Road corridor from 1984,” commented John Winslow of Winslow Property Consultants, who was not involved in the sale. Properties that front along Arapahoe Road are getting the greatest traction, he said, but in the last two years, properties off the main Arapahoe Road corridor also have been selling and leasing.

The property at 345 Inverness Drive South in Englewood is located within Inverness Business Park, which includes the Inverness golf course and has always been a first-class business park, added Winslow. “It is understandable the desire to purchase quality investments in this business park.”

Major tenants at 345 Inverness include Penford Corp., Comcast, Gevo Inc. and Honeywell International. The buildings were built in 2001 and occupy a 16-acre site.

Hines REIT acquired Arapahoe Business Park and 345 Inverness Drive S. in 2008.
